Semi-hermetic, suction gas-cooled 8-cylinder reciprocating compressor in
compact design. The best possible serviceability is provided by means of a
replaceable drive motor, among other things. The compressor stands out due to
its outstanding running comfort and efficient operating performance. The suction
cover can be rotated by 90° in each instance. Dependable mechanism lubrication
is guaranteed by means of a double-circuit lubrication system using an oil pump
which is independent of rotating direction, as well as a large-volume oil sump.
The standard oil sump heating is carried out using an immersion sleeve and can
therefore be replaced without intervening in the refrigeration cycle. A direct
connection facility for an oil level regulator is possible on one of the three
standard sight glasses. The large-volume electric terminal box in solid metal
design has easy quick-release fasteners. The electronic motor protection MP10 with optical status indication
uses PTC sensors in series to monitor the winding temperature and, if desired,
the discharge gas temperature.

Technical data
HGX8/2830-4 S
Application | Refrigeration & AC |
Compressor refrigeration capacity | 123.00 kW |
Power consumption | 42.10 kW |
Current draw (400 V) | 80.80 A |
Mass flow | 0.857 kg/s |
at following operating condition:
Refrigerant | R134a |
Reference temperature | Dew point |
Evaporating temperature | 5.0 °C |
Condensing temperature | 50.0 °C |
Supply frequency | 50 Hz |
Voltage | 400 V |
Suction gas temperature | 20 °C |
Subcooling (outside cond.) | 0 K |
Number of cylinders / Bore / Stroke | 8 / 75 mm / 80 mm |
Displacement 50/60 Hz (1450/1740 ¹/min) | 245,90 / 295,10 m³/h |
Voltage 1) | 380-420V Y/YY -3- 50Hz PW |
| 440-480V Y/YY -3- 60Hz PW |
Winding divided into | 50% / 50% |
Max. working current 2) | 151.6 A |
Max. power consumption 2) | 88.1 kW |
Starting current (rotor blocked) 2) | 447.0 / 657.0 A |
Motor protection | MP10 |
Protection terminal box | IP 65 |
Weight | 449 kg |
Max. permissible pressure (LP/HP) 3) | 19 / 28 bar |
Connection suction line SV | 76 mm - 3 1/8 " |
Connection discharge line DV | 54 mm - 2 1/8 " |
Lubrication | Oil pump |
Oil type R134a, R404A, R407A/C/F, R448A, R449A, R450A, R513A | FUCHS Reniso Triton SE 55 |
Oil type R22 | FUCHS Reniso SP 46 |
Oil charge | 9,0 Ltr. |
Oil sump heater | 230 V - 1 - 50/60 Hz, 200 W |
Thermal protection thermostat | PTC resistor |
Oil service valve | 7/16" UNF |
Dimensions
Length / Width / Height | 940 / 580 / 655 mm |
